]> gerrit.simantics Code Review - simantics/platform.git/blobdiff - bundles/org.simantics.spreadsheet.graph/src/org/simantics/spreadsheet/graph/SpreadsheetRealm.java
Some fixes for resource cleaning spreadsheets in simupedia
[simantics/platform.git] / bundles / org.simantics.spreadsheet.graph / src / org / simantics / spreadsheet / graph / SpreadsheetRealm.java
index 44237fc1421a49830158be00c456539c97ab9189..90ef89fab61ad5ca4cd8b028b18af160e94f1e1a 100644 (file)
@@ -1,17 +1,26 @@
-package org.simantics.spreadsheet.graph;\r
-\r
-import org.simantics.db.layer0.StandardNodeManager;\r
-import org.simantics.db.layer0.StandardRealm;\r
-\r
-public class SpreadsheetRealm extends StandardRealm<SheetNode,SpreadsheetBook> {\r
-\r
-       SpreadsheetRealm(SpreadsheetBook book, String id) {\r
-               super(SpreadsheetSessionManager.getInstance(), book, id);\r
-       }\r
-\r
-       @Override\r
-       protected StandardNodeManager<SheetNode, SpreadsheetBook> createManager() {\r
-               return new SpreadsheetNodeManager(this);\r
-       }\r
-    \r
-}\r
+package org.simantics.spreadsheet.graph;
+
+import org.simantics.db.layer0.StandardNodeManager;
+import org.simantics.db.layer0.StandardRealm;
+import org.slf4j.Logger;
+import org.slf4j.LoggerFactory;
+
+public class SpreadsheetRealm extends StandardRealm<SheetNode,SpreadsheetBook> {
+
+    private static final Logger LOGGER = LoggerFactory.getLogger(SpreadsheetRealm.class);
+    
+       SpreadsheetRealm(SpreadsheetBook book, String id) {
+               super(book, id);
+       }
+
+       @Override
+       protected StandardNodeManager<SheetNode, SpreadsheetBook> createManager() {
+               return new SpreadsheetNodeManager(this);
+       }
+
+    @Override
+    public Logger getLogger() {
+        return LOGGER;
+    }
+    
+}